The Console form enables you to define and edit consoles and assign printers to a console. You must define a console before you can associate it with a gate. For more information on associating a console with a gate, see Gate Console form (on page 1).

To add or edit a console:

  1. In the Hardware ID field, enter an ID that uniquely identifies the device.

The Hardware ID must uniquely identify a hardware device (printer or console). For example, if a printer with Hardware ID Test exists, you cannot add a console with Test as its Hardware ID.

When a user accesses a gate stage form using the Operations Gate menu for the first time in a session, the Select Console form (on page 1) displays to enable the user to select the Hardware ID for their console. The selected console is used to determine the default printer, or list of available printers, to print gate tickets. For more information on associating a console with a gate, see Gate Console form (on page 1).

  1. In the External Console ID field, enter an ID that is used by any external system to identify the console.

The External Console ID enables N4 to communicate with a console controlled by a third party. For example, a third party, such as LA King, Camco, or Embarcadero, may use integers (1, 2, 3...) to identify all the consoles in a terminal.

In addition, if you use the record-scan API, a third-party console system can send the selected gate lane with the External Console ID to N4 in a record-scan API message. N4 uses this information to update the Gate Lane Selected for the console. This enables a gate clerk to work more than one gate lane using the same console. In this case, you must associate all applicable gate lanes to the gate in the Gate Lane form (on page 1).

  1. Enter any optional information such as hardware location and MAC address for the console.

  2. Click Save.

The following table lists the optional fields in the Console form:

Field Label

Description

Hardware Location

Enter the physical location of the console hardware.

MAC Address

Enter the MAC address of the console hardware.

Gate Lane Selected

Is treated as a view-only field that N4 updates with the gate lane when:

  • A user associates a console with a gate lane using the Gate Console form (on page 1) or

  • N4 receives a record-scan API message with a gate lane.
